GENDER, INEQUALITY, SOCIAL PSYCHOLOGY: PROBLEMS, PSYCHOLOGICAL ROOTS, AND POLICY RECOMMENDATIONS



For this project we will use our understanding of social psychology to research and create a policy paper on gender inequity in our communities.




This paper will have three main parts (complete each part in order).

1. A one to two page description about some of the problems we face regarding gender inequities.

2. A one to two page description that connects these problems to larger social structures and our understanding of the basic principles of social psychology.

3. A one to two page description of policy recommendations to address the problems of gender inequity. Each recommendation should be an action we should take and a description of how it would use what we know about social psychology to fix the problems we outlined in part 1.





As we begin this project, a few ground rules:

1. We will only use the terms "we" and "our" when discussing, writing and thinking about each of the different groups. We will not use "they" and "their". We will do this because we know the effects of in-group vs. out-group biases. We are trying to figure out how to make a more inclusive, fair and just world to live in. Examples: "Our businesses. . .", "our women are. . .", "our students. . ."



2. People generally try to avoid public discussions of gender because we may make mistakes that could offend others. Avoiding these discussions does not create neutrality but rather hides the real and important issues that we will be exploring here. Be conscious and ready to reflect in caring and self critical ways to challenges of our language and perceptions.
